Inhibition of AChE from Phenthoate-Selected Diamondback Moth, Plutella xylostella (Lepidoptera: Yponomeutidae)

Journal of asia-pacific entomology, v.8 no.1, 2005년, pp.101 - 105  

Park No-Joong (Division of Bio-Organic Research, Korea Research Institute of Chemical Technology) ,  Oh Sae-Chan (Department of Agricultural Biology, Chungnam National University) ,  Choi Yong-Ho (Division of Bio-Organic Research, Korea Research Institute of Chemical Technology) ,  Choi Kwang-Ryeul (Department of Agricultural Biology, Chungnam National University) ,  Cho Kwang-Yun (Division of Bio-Organic Research, Korea Research Institute of Chemical Technology)

Abstract AI-Helper 아이콘AI-Helper

The Inhibition of AChE activity was compared between susceptible and phenthoate resistant diamondback moth (DBM) using in vitro enzyme assay and native pol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is (PAGE). Dichlorvos and carbofuran were very effective to inhibit the AChE activity from S strains with $I_{5...
